For reference, ANCO is a Federal Mogul brand (they operate Moog, National, and I think Sealed Power too). In general I've found Federal Mogul to be quite reliable.
Trico and Omix-Ada are undoubtably rebranded from elsewhere.
AC Delco is indeed the OE for GM parts but they've also spun off a high quality aftermarket line for other makes. I would certainly trust them.
But like mentioned pumps rarely go... Junkyard it
